Rain, Caldwell can't stop Lancers from 7th straight

Lakeland 42
Caldwell 21

On a wet and windy day in Caldwell, the Lakeland Lancers defeated the Caldwell Chiefs 42-21 to remain undefeated after seven football games.  The forty-two points are the most Lakeland has scored all season, despite the miserable conditions for athletes and high school sports fans alike.

Caldwell came out strong and drove right down the field helped by two fifteen yard penalties to go ahead 7-0.  But after that, it was all Lakeland.

Lakeland’s offense led by quarterback Dan Deighan was unstoppable.  Whether Deighan was throwing for a forty yard bomb to for a score or scampering for yardage he was a major force, as he has been all football season.  Deighan capped the first-half scoring when he took a quarterback draw 58 yards to the end zone, making it 28-7 Lancers.

Lakeland’s defense led by Jake McDonald, Ray Capo and Kevin Gormley did a great job shutting down Caldwell offense for three quarters.  Lakeland took advantage of their overwhelming size advantage on offense and defense.

Lakeland next week has a showdown with DePaul.  A win in that contest will give the Lancers the conference title outright, and also improve their position for the New Jersey state playoffs.  But DePaul will be a desperate football team after this week’s big loss to Delbarton.  The game is set for Friday night at Lakeland.  --Rob Donohue for Jersey Sports Now
